Just found another thing to hate about the Nissan NV2500. I just took on the usually not so difficult task of replacing the spark plugs. On the left side of the engine, the 3 spark plugs are really difficult to access without removing the intake manifold (which is a pretty big job). I managed to get the coils out and then found oil on the bad spark plug, likely meaning a bad valve cover gasket. So now I want to replace the valve cover gasket, but again.. that pesky intake manifold is in the way. Long story short, spark plugs can be a huge hastle with this van and expensive to get serviced.

@@vegansvango2300 LT245/70R17 is the stock size tire I believe. We upgraded to nitrogen filled LT285/70R17. Lifts the van about 1.5 inches, no rubbing, and actually a bit smoother ride. We got the Falken Wildpeak ATs. Definitely a highly suggested tire from not only us, but most tire salesmen who are not married to a brand.
